#fa8661 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a8661 is composed of 98% red, 52.5% green and 38%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 14.5 degrees, a saturation of 93.9% and a lightness of 68%. #fa8661 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c2 with #f50d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

#fa8661 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a8661 has RGB values of R:250, G:134, B:97 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.61,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16418401.

Shades and Tints of #fa8661
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0300 is the darkest color, while #fffa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a8661
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afadac is the less saturated color, while #fa8661 is the most saturated one.
